Solution Overview

Problem

Current content distribution systems face challenges in providing personalized multimedia programming with high resolution formats due to data rate constraints and network congestion, leading to video disruptions and inefficient advertising delivery, which limits subscriber choice and increases costs.

Innovation Solution

A system and method that dynamically prices and schedules multimedia content and advertisements based on subscriber preferences, content provider pricing, advertiser goals, and transport capacity, using advanced analytics to optimize bandwidth usage and target advertising effectively.

1Adaptability or versatility

If personalized programming with high resolution formats is provided, then subscriber choice and content quality are improved, but data rate constraints and network congestion worsen, leading to video disruptions

Engineering Contradiction:
Improvesubscriber choiceVSAvoidvideo delivery reliability
Core Design Contradiction:
Adaptability or versatilityVSReliability

Solution Approach 1:

The system pre-loads multimedia content to customer premises equipment before peak demand periods. Content is downloaded during off-peak hours when network congestion is lower, then stored locally for playback during high-demand periods, eliminating video disruptions while maintaining high resolution formats and personalized selection

Inventive Principle:
Principle #10Preliminary action

Solution Approach 2:

The system segments content delivery into off-peak pre-loading phases and on-demand playback phases. By separating content acquisition from content consumption timing, the system avoids network congestion during peak hours while still providing high-quality personalized content when subscribers want to watch

Inventive Principle:
Principle #1Segmentation

Data Source

PatentUS10419795B2Price driven multimedia content transmission
Publication Date: 2019.09.17 EDGE2020 LLC

AI summary

An apparatus can include a system processor control and a system controller. The system processor can determine a subscriber content price for multimedia content based on a lead-time of electronic delivery of the multimedia content to a customer premises equipment via at least one transport provider servicing the customer premises equipment. The system controller can transmit the subscriber content price to the customer premises equipment and schedule electronic delivery of the multimedia content within the lead-time and in response to a subscriber request to deliver the multimedia content to the customer premises equipment.
